Newport pupils become first in UK to study new semiconductor qualification

Bassaleg School students are gaining industry-focused skills as South Wales’ semiconductor sector targets 6,000 jobs by 2030

PUPILS at a Newport secondary school have become the first in the UK to begin studying a new qualification focused specifically on semiconductor technology.

Year 10 students at Bassaleg School are working towards the WJEC Level 2 Award in Advanced Manufacturing Technologies (Semiconductors), a GCSE-equivalent qualification designed to introduce young people to careers in advanced manufacturing and the rapidly growing semiconductor industry.

The course combines classroom learning with practical skills development, covering semiconductor manufacturing, electronic circuitry, cleanroom procedures, quality control, workplace health and safety, and the range of careers available across the sector.

CSconnected, the organisation representing the South Wales compound semiconductor cluster, said the launch marked a national first for science, technology, engineering and mathematics education.

Cath Batten, deputy headteacher at Bassaleg School, said: “We’re incredibly proud that Bassaleg School is the first in the country to offer this qualification to our students.

“It’s a fantastic opportunity for them to gain real, industry-relevant skills alongside their studies, and to see first-hand the career possibilities that exist right here in Wales’ growing semiconductor sector.”

The programme is being supported by technology company KLA, which has operations in Newport and works within the semiconductor manufacturing industry.

Andrew Evans, director at KLA, said developing the next generation of workers was essential to the sector’s future.

He said: “Seeing students at Bassaleg School begin this qualification is a really encouraging step, and we’re pleased to be supporting a programme that gives young people practical, hands-on experience of the skills our sector needs.

“These are skills that could help learners build a lifelong career right here in Wales.”

Howard Rupprecht, managing director of CSconnected, described the launch as a landmark moment for both Wales and the wider UK.

He said: “It’s the first qualification of its kind, and it reflects the strength of Wales’ semiconductor cluster and our commitment to building a skilled, local talent pipeline for the industry’s future.

“What makes South Wales unique is the strength of its semiconductor ecosystem and the opportunities it offers at every stage of the talent journey.

“Students can start with qualifications like this one and progress through apprenticeships, degree apprenticeships and university study, right through to postgraduate and PhD research, before building careers with world-leading semiconductor companies based here in South Wales.”

The South Wales semiconductor cluster has set a target of doubling its workforce to 6,000 jobs by 2030.

Mr Rupprecht added: “We’re hoping the students completing this qualification will contribute to that vision.”

Year 10 pupil Harry Thomas said the course had already helped him learn more about the industry and the jobs it could offer.

He said: “I am really interested in a career in semiconductors, and being given the opportunity to study for a qualification in the subject is exciting.

“The course is helping me understand more about the semiconductor industry and is giving me a taste of the jobs that could be available to me in the future.”

According to figures released by CSconnected, the compound semiconductor cluster supported 3,140 jobs across Wales during 2025 and contributed £436 million in Gross Value Added to the Welsh economy.

The cluster directly employed 1,914 people, while a further 1,226 jobs were supported through its wider supply chain and economic activity.

Total employment linked to the sector increased from 2,748 jobs in 2024 to 3,140 in 2025, representing a year-on-year rise of 14 per cent.

The industry generated £267 million in direct GVA, with a further £169 million supported elsewhere in Wales. CSconnected said the total economic contribution was 19 per cent higher than the previous year.
